Runbook: Upgrading the Larkline broker (v4 → v5)

Before upgrading, drain consumers on the standby node and confirm replication lag is under two seconds. Snapshot the queue metadata volume; v5 migrates index formats irreversibly. During cutover, the health probe must authenticate against the admin plane with the upgrade service key, which you should export now.

service key, bagep-yahag: zpat11_YieSWvAgzqt

Hi — quick brain dump before I rotate off. The Pulsegram SDK now compresses telemetry batches with the zippet codec before upload; plugin authors get this for free unless they set `rawPayload: true`. Watch the edge case where batches under 1KB skip compression — that's intentional, don't "fix" it. The decompressor on the collector side tolerates both formats during the migration window. Benchmarks live in the perf folder. From here on, questions about this pipeline should go to my successor, named below.

approver of hahaf-hahaf = Druion Druius Kasax Eliox

Subject: Pool-car key cabinet — night access

Hi all,

From Monday the pool-car keys for Ashgrove Depot move from the front desk drawer to the grey wall cabinet by the loading dock door. Night shift can take keys without signing out at reception, but please complete the cabinet log: vehicle tag, time out, time back. Fuel cards stay clipped to each fob — leave them attached. Report missing fobs to the morning desk handover. The cabinet opens with the code below.

Thanks,
Front Desk, Ashgrove Depot

turnstile pass: bdg-YEOZLM-79341408

## Break-Glass: FlowCrest Autoscaler

Reviewers approving emergency changes to the FlowCrest queue-depth autoscaler may need break-glass access if normal merge gates are down. Access bypasses CI checks and pages the platform lead automatically. Use only for scaling incidents, never routine fixes. Unlocking the break-glass console requires the recovery passphrase recorded below.

recovery phrase for fajeg-kawep: druix-gorius-briax-ulaeth-fraox-lammir-pelox-jormir-pelwyn-julir